Three Simultaneous Innovations Interrelationships: An Adopter Dynamics Model
Abstract
In this paper, we develop a conceptual framework of a innovation diffusion dynamics model in which multiple parallel innovations are effecting each other during the diffusion process. A mathematical model is proposed to explore the interaction and diffusion of three innovations simultaneously available in market. The stability analysis is carried out for various types of diffusions on such system both analytically and numerically. It is observed that the association between innovations in product market could be complementary, substitute, independent or competitive. The co-existence and extinction of innovation depends on the level of diffusion between the innovations and it may or may not be sensitive to initial distribution of innovations.
